Cash Flow Management: Risk Of Not Using Software

B2B Cash Collection Application Software


Managing cash flow is critical to any business. Without impeccable cash flow management, companies run the risk of not being able to meet the demand of the market and, ultimately, of not being able to remain solvent. An effective order to cash application is central to achieving this goal.

The danger of not using adequate software for b2b cash collection application is great. Companies may be unable to meet cash deadlines, billed orders may not be collected, or delivered goods may not be paid for on time. The list of failures is long and escalate when companies lack the proper tools to manage their business in an efficient manner.

The consequences of mismanagement can have long-term financial impact and significantly affect the bottom line. Higher rates of interest, late payment penalties, and higher costs of debt can add to the detriment. Companies may also struggle to remain competitive when they cannot meet the cash demands of clients.

There is also an inherent financial and reputational risk associated with human error. With manual cash management processes, the possibility of mistakenly tallying, or entering incorrect information is far from uncommon. As such, the risk of miscalculations, misunderstandings, and hefty financial errors is increased.
